أَعُوذُ بِاللَّهِ الْعَظِيمِ، وَبِوَجْهِهِ الْكَرِيمِ، وَسُلْطَانِهِ الْقَدِيمِ، مِنَ الشَّيْطَانِ الرَّجِيمِ
A'udhu billahil-'Adhim, wa bi-Wajhihil-Karim, wa sultanihil-qadim, minash-Shaytanir-rajim.
I seek refuge with Allah the Magnificent, by His Noble Face and His Eternal Authority, from Satan the accursed.
Abu Dawud · 466
Whoever says this upon entering the mosque, Satan says: 'He is protected from me for the rest of the day.'

بِسْمِ اللَّهِ، وَالصَّلَاةُ وَالسَّلَامُ عَلَى رَسُولِ اللَّهِ، اللَّهُمَّ افْتَحْ لِي أَبْوَابَ رَحْمَتِكَ
Bismillah, was-salatu was-salamu 'ala Rasulillah. Allahummaf-tah li abwaba rahmatik.
In the name of Allah, and prayers and peace be upon the Messenger of Allah. O Allah, open for me the doors of Your mercy.
Muslim · 713
The Prophet ﷺ taught to say this supplication when entering the mosque, stepping in with the right foot.
